βοΈ Word Breakdown
1. Bandwidth
- Pronunciation: /ΛbΓ¦ndwΙͺdΞΈ/
- Part of Speech: noun
- Definition: Your capacity to take on more work or responsibility.
- Example: "I don't have the bandwidth for another project right now."
- Synonyms: capacity, availability
- Antonyms: overload, burnout
2. Rage Applying
- Pronunciation: /reΙͺdΚ ΙΛplaΙͺΙͺΕ/
- Part of Speech: verb phrase
- Definition: Applying for many jobs out of frustration with your current job.
- Example: "After that meeting, I spent the night rage applying."
- Synonyms: job hunting, firing off applications
- Antonyms: staying put, contentment
3. Quiet Quitting
- Pronunciation: /ΛkwaΙͺΙt ΛkwΙͺtΙͺΕ/
- Part of Speech: noun
- Definition: Doing only the minimum required at work β no extra effort.
- Example: "She's quiet quitting until she finds a better role."
- Synonyms: coasting, disengaging
- Antonyms: going above and beyond
4. Microstress
- Pronunciation: /ΛmaΙͺkroΚstres/
- Part of Speech: noun
- Definition: Small, repeated stressors that build up over time and drain your energy.
- Example: "It's not one big thing β it's microstress from constant interruptions."
- Synonyms: chronic stress, pressure
- Antonyms: calm, ease
5. Pay Transparency
- Pronunciation: /peΙͺ trΓ¦nsΛpΓ¦rΙnsi/
- Part of Speech: noun
- Definition: The practice of openly sharing salary information and pay structures.
- Example: "Pay transparency helps close the wage gap."
- Synonyms: salary disclosure, openness
- Antonyms: secrecy, concealment
